Microbial fertilizer processing and screening machine
By combining an arc-shaped screening screen and a crushing component, the problem of low efficiency in handling large materials in the production of microbial fertilizers is solved, achieving automatic crushing and dispersion, improving screening efficiency and reducing labor costs.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of screening equipment technology, specifically to a screening machine for microbial fertilizer processing. Background Technology
[0002] The application of microbial fertilizers is becoming increasingly widespread in agricultural production and ecological construction. They can improve soil structure, enhance plant disease resistance, and increase crop yields. Screening is a crucial step in the production of microbial fertilizers to meet product quality standards and application requirements.
[0003] Currently, commonly used screening equipment is mostly vibrating screens or rotary screens. These devices use mechanical vibration or rotation to force fertilizer through the screen, thus achieving screening. However, these screening devices have certain limitations for larger pieces of material commonly found in microbial fertilizer production. Larger pieces of microbial fertilizer need to be manually kneaded to break them up and disperse them, which increases labor costs and affects screening efficiency.

[0027] like Figures 1 to 5As shown, a microbial fertilizer processing screening machine includes a screening box 1, a guide frame 2 fixedly installed on the inner wall of the screening box 1, and a movable frame 3 slidably installed inside the guide frame 2. An arc-shaped screening mesh 4 is fixedly installed on the inner wall of the movable frame 3 for screening microbial fertilizer. A reciprocating swing component 5 is provided on the surface of the screening box 1 and the surface of the movable frame 3 to make the movable frame 3 swing laterally back and forth inside the guide frame 2. A crushing component 6 is fixedly installed on the inner top of the screening box 1 to crush and disperse large pieces of microbial fertilizer on the arc-shaped screening mesh 4. More specifically, by adding microbial fertilizer into the screening box 1, the microbial fertilizer falls onto the top surface. The reciprocating swing component 5 causes the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4 to move laterally back and forth inside the guide frame 2. While the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4 are moving laterally back and forth, the crushing component 6 rolls relative to the top surface of the reciprocating swing component 5, thereby crushing and dispersing the large pieces of microbial fertilizer accumulated on the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4.
[0028] The top surface of the screening box 1 is provided with a hopper 11, and the inner wall of the screening box 1 is inclinedly installed with a discharge plate 12, which is located below the arc-shaped screening screen 4. A window is hinged to the side wall of the screening box 1. More specifically, the hopper 11 on the top surface of the screening box 1 allows microbial fertilizer to be added to the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4, and the discharge plate 12 on the inner wall of the screening box 1 allows the screened microbial fertilizer to be discharged.
[0029] The reciprocating oscillating assembly 5 includes a mounting frame 501 fixedly installed on the other side wall of the screening box 1, and a motor 502 fixedly installed on the top surface of the mounting frame 501. The output end of the motor 502 passes through the mounting frame 501 and is fixedly connected to a cam 503. The cam 503 is in contact with the end face of the movable frame 3, and a plug rod 504 is fixedly installed on the other end face of the movable frame 3. The plug rod 504 is movably plugged into the movable frame 3. A first spring 505 is sleeved on the surface of the plug rod 504. The two ends of the first spring 505 are fixedly connected to the opposite faces of the movable frame 3 and the guide frame 2, respectively. More specifically, the motor 502 drives the cam 503 to rotate, and the cam 503 is in contact with one end face of the movable frame 3. When the cam 503 contacts the end face of the movable frame 3 from bottom to top, it pushes the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4 laterally inside the guide frame 2, compressing the first spring 505. When the cam 503 contacts the end face of the movable frame 3 from top to bottom, the elastic force of the first spring 505 causes the arc-shaped screening screen 4 and the movable frame 3 to move in opposite directions inside the guide frame 2, thereby realizing the lateral reciprocating movement of the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4.
[0030] The crushing assembly 6 includes two sets of sleeve rods 601 fixedly installed on the top inner side of the screening box 1, and a step rod 602 is movably inserted into the bottom end of the sleeve rod 601. A mounting seat 603 is fixedly installed on the bottom end of the step rod 602. A second spring 604 is sleeved on the surface of the sleeve rod 601 and the step rod 602. The two ends of the second spring 604 are fixed to the top inner side of the screening box 1 and the end face of the step rod 602, respectively. A crushing roller 605 is rotatably inserted into the two sets of mounting seats 603. More specifically, as the roller 605 is attached to the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4, and the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4 move laterally back and forth, the roller 605 comes into contact with the microbial fertilizer on the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4. The roller 605 crushes the microbial fertilizer, causing the roller 605 to be lifted by large pieces of microbial fertilizer. This causes the roller 605, the mounting base 603, and the step rod 602 to move vertically along the sleeve rod 601, thereby compressing the second spring 604. Conversely, under the elastic force of the second spring 604, the roller 605 applies pressure and crushes the large pieces of microbial fertilizer, thus dispersing the large pieces of microbial fertilizer.
[0031] The pressing roller 605 is in contact with the sur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4. When the movable frame 3 and the arc-shaped screening screen 4 move laterally, the pressing roller 605 is rolled on the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4. More specifically, by the pressing roller 605 being in contact with the sur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4, the microbial fertilizer on the top surface of the arc-shaped screening screen 4 can be pressed.
[0032] The surface of the roller 605 is patterned along its axial direction, and the mounting base 603 and the roller 605 are located inside the arc-shaped screening screen 4, with the mounting base 603 sliding against the inner wall of the movable frame 3. More specifically, the pattern on the surface of the roller 605 increases the friction with the microbial fertilizer, enabling the microbial fertilizer to be crushed and dispersed.
